Product Description:
Octadecyl amine ethoxylate ether is widely used as a surfactant in various industrial and commercial applications. It is particularly effective in emulsification, dispersion, and wetting processes, making it valuable in the formulation of cleaning products, detergents, and personal care items. In the textile industry, it is utilized as a softening agent and antistatic agent to improve fabric handling and performance. Additionally, it finds application in the agricultural sector as an adjuvant in pesticide formulations, enhancing the spread and adhesion of active ingredients on plant surfaces. Its ability to stabilize oil-water emulsions also makes it suitable for use in lubricants and metalworking fluids. In the paint and coatings industry, it aids in pigment dispersion and improves the stability of the final product. Overall, its versatility and performance in various formulations make it a key component in multiple industries.
